Fatal crash on I-70 MM 202 near the Colorado boarder

Tuesday May 21, 2019

DPS Incident Notification 7102 (Crash – Fatal / Initial Information / Sent: 05-21-2019 19:05)
Section: 13 // District: 0
Date: 05-21-2019
Time: 14:56
Location: I-70 at Mile Post 202
Mile Post: 202
Travel Direction: East
Inv. Agency: Utah Highway Patrol
Initial Description:
I-70 at Mile Post 202 Eastbound. A Jeep Compass SUV was traveling at a high rate of speed coming up on a slower traveling semi truck in the left lane. This semi moved over to the left lane because another semi truck was pulled off the right shoulder due to a flat tire. The driver of the Compass tried to maneuver around the slower traveling semi, but lost control. The vehicle traveled down off the left shoulder into the median where it struck a culvert field fence, went airborne, and flipped over into a very large drainage culvert that runs under I-70. The driver, Jennifer L Aikens, age 33 of Odenton, MD, perished as a result of the crash. She was wearing her seat belt and airbags did deploy.
